On Sun, May 06, 2018 at 11:19:25PM +0900, Akinobu Mita wrote:
> This splits the s_frame_interval() in subdev video ops into selecting the
> frame interval and setting up the registers.
>
> This is a preparatory change to avoid accessing registers under power
> saving mode.
>
